◉ How does dtSearch treat the underscore (_) character? Answer: It
does not recognize it as a space by default.
◉ What happens if you make a symbol a searchable character in
dtSearch? Answer: dtSearch truncates the search string after the
32nd character.
◉ What wildcard is used in dtSearch to match a single digit?
Answer: The = wildcard.
◉ How does dtSearch treat single characters when using the =
operator? Answer: It treats them as full words.
◉ What syntax does Relativity use instead of the WI operator?
Answer: The W/N syntax.
◉ What must be used when connecting proximity expressions with
Boolean operators? Answer: Parentheses.
,◉ Does Relativity ignore noise words in search phrases? Answer:
No, it does not ignore their position in the search phrase set.
◉ What should you do when deleting noise words in Relativity?
Answer: Perform a full build on your new index.
◉ What is the effect of a larger number of dimensions in Relativity?
Answer: It can lead to more nuances due to subtle correlations.
◉ What is the diminishing return on results in Relativity? Answer: It
occurs once you exceed 300 or more dimensions.
◉ When does Relativity recognize words as part of the email
header? Answer: When they are at the beginning of a new line
followed by a colon.
◉ How does the email filter in Relativity handle subsequent lines?
Answer: It filters them out only if they begin with white space.
◉ What is an example of a phrase that Relativity might return
despite containing noise words? Answer: The phrase 'apple tree is
far from the pear' when searching 'apple w/6 pear'.
,◉ What should you not index according to the guidelines? Answer:
Single choice, multiple choice, multiple object, or any number fields.
◉ What happens to documents larger than 30 MB before sending to
the Analytics engine? Answer: They are automatically suppressed.
◉ What is the benefit of removing large, non-conceptual files before
indexing? Answer: It can make an index build more quickly.
◉ What must you do to add previously excluded documents back
into the training data source? Answer: Disable the Optimize training
set field and perform a full population.
◉ What happens to an Analytics index that goes unused for 15 days?
Answer: It is automatically disabled to conserve server resources.
◉ What is the status of a disabled Analytics index? Answer: Inactive
and not available for use until activated again.
◉ What is the consequence of deactivating an index? Answer: You
cannot run concept searches against it and keyword expansion
becomes unavailable.
, ◉ How many indexes can you populate at a time? Answer: Only one
index can be populated at a time.
◉ What happens if you submit more than one index for population?
Answer: They will be processed in order of submission by default.
◉ What happens when you uninstall the Repository workspace
application? Answer: It unhides hidden functionality and reverts the
workspace to standard rates.
◉ How is workspace usage activity monitored? Answer: Via
Relativity reporting.
◉ What is recommended for promoting sets of documents to reduce
data costs? Answer: Promote via links only to standard review
workspaces instead of storing duplicates.
◉ What happens if you promote actual files to your case review
workspace? Answer: Your calculated data usage will include both
the repository workspace and the duplicated files.
◉ What can you do to restore a case via ARM? Answer: Restore to a
repository workspace or Cold Storage within 24 hours of the
completion of the restore job.
